Prefatory a quick intro on the basic idea of the BPA concept and a few personal recommendations. In general all changes on the control flow should be initiated top-down from the business process, which means your requirement becomes relevant only in certain cases. If the refinement of the BPEL process is going beyond the technical implementation, then the BPMN diagram itself needs to be corrected. That being said, in certain cases it may be sensible to make use of the improvement proposal feature (e.g. the IT developer recognizes the need of an additional service invocation, so that the control flow of the business process has to be refined).
Referring to your issue these changes are displayed as Automated Activities (abstract) in the superior business process (in BPA). For this reason some activities require a different approach when it comes to accepting or rejecting by the business users. The description below provides an overview about how-to add activities in BPEL subsequently (as improvement proposals) and how they will be represented in the superior business process after synchronization (personal recommendations).
Control flow
Email, Fax, Pager, Pager, SMS, Voice+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Encapsulate within a separate Abstract activity - choose a name, which helps to identify that this should be a Notification activity (define naming conventions in the conventions handbook).
Business process (BP Architect)+
By default represented as Automated Activity (abstract).
Open the improvement proposal model and select the new activity. Go to Format/Representation and select 'Notification' in the Symbol-dropdown list - the object appearance changes.
Important: double-click the new activity and specify all the required parameters. Share the blueprint with IT.
Note: The attributes of the abstract Automated Activity still appear in the attributes view.
Invoke+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Encapsulate within Abstract activities.
Business process (BP Architect)+
If encapsulated within an existing scope in BPEL - not visible in the superior process.
If encapsulated within an Abstract activity in BPEL - represented as Automated Activity (abstract).
Human Task+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Encapsulate with an a separate Abstract activity - choose a name, which helps to identify that this should be a Human Task activity (define naming conventions in the conventions handbook). Ignore the Switch activity that will be added below the Human Task.
Business process (BP Architect)+
By default represented as Automated Activity (abstract).
Open the improvement proposal model and select the new activity. Go to Format/Representation and select 'Human Task' in the Symbol-dropdown list - the object appearance changes.
Important: double-click the new activity and specify all the required parameters. Share the blueprint with IT.
Note: The attributes of the abstract Automated Activity still appear in the attributes view.
Receive, Reply+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Encapsulate within Abstract activities.
Business process (BP Architect)+
If encapsulated within an existing scope in BPEL - not visible in the superior process.
If encapsulated within an Abstract activity in BPEL - represented as Automated Activity (abstract).
Decide+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Add a new Abstract scope - choose a name, which helps to identify that this should be a Business Rule activity (define naming conventions in the conventions handbook). Place an Empty activity inside the scope.
Business process (BP Architect)+
By default represented as Automated Activity (abstract).
Open the improvement proposal model and select the new activity. Go to Format/Representation and select 'Business rule function' in the Symbol-dropdown list - the object appearance does change.
Important: double-click the new activity and specify all the required parameters. Share the blueprint with IT.
Note: The attributes of the abstract Automated Activity still appear in the attributes view.
Flow, Switch, Pick+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Only new branches within existing activities can be added subsequently. Each branch should contain at least one Abstract activity.
Business process (BP Architect)+
New activities should be defined in the superior business process.
Displayed as gateways (AND, XOR <event-based>, XOR <data-type>, OR) - the definition of these activities should be initiated in the business process.
While+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Only within existing scopes. Loops should be defined in the superior business process.
Business process (BP Architect)+
If not encapsulated within a scope in BPEL - will be represented as Automated Activity (abstract).
If encapsulated within an existing scope in BPEL - not visible in the superior process after synchronization.
If encapsulated within an Abstract in BPEL - will be represented as Automated Activity (abstract).
Implementation
Assign, Transform, Throw+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Only within existing scopes.
Business process (BP Architect)+
Not visible.
Wait, Terminate+
BPEL process (JDeveloper)+
Not recommended to add them subsequently - should be defined in the superior business process via Intermediate events (BPMN).
Business process (BP Architect)+
Displayed as intermediate event - the definition of these activities should be initiated in the business process.

Edited by: qwe16235 on Jun 10, 2011 2:16 PMThe following worked for me:
drop table p_load;
CREATE TABLE P_LOAD
DATE1 VARCHAR2(10),
DATE2 VARCHAR2(10),
POL_PRTY VARCHAR2(30),
P_NAME VARCHAR2(30),
P_ROLE VARCHAR2(5)
ORGANIZATION EXTERNAL
(TYPE ORACLE_LOADER
DEFAULT DIRECTORY scott_def_dir1
ACCESS PARAMETERS (
RECORDS DELIMITED by NEWLINE
badfile scott_def_dir2:'p_load_%a_%p.bad'
logfile scott_def_dir2:'p_load_%a_%p.log'
SKIP 1
FIELDS TERMINATED BY "," OPTIONALLY ENCLOSED BY '"' LDRTRIM
MISSING FIELD VALUES ARE NULL
REJECT ROWS WITH ALL NULL FIELDS
DATE1 CHAR (10) Terminated by "," ,
DATE2 CHAR (10) Terminated by "," ,
POL_PRTY CHAR (30) Terminated by "," ,
P_NAME CHAR (30) Terminated by "," OPTIONALLY ENCLOSED BY '"' ,
P_ROLE CHAR (5) Terminated by ","
LOCATION ('Input.dat')
REJECT LIMIT UNLIMITED;
Note that I had to interchange the two lines:
MISSING FIELD VALUES ARE NULL
REJECT ROWS WITH ALL NULL FIELDS
Just to get the access parameters to parse correctly.

Auto task - Gather Stats.How do Oracle knows which DB objects to analyze ?
Hi,
Do oracle has any specific criteria while identifying which Oracle DB objects needs to be analyze as part of Gather Stats ( included as "auto task") ?
Does it uses information from DBA_TAB_MODIFICATIONS to find any fixed % of change like 10% or so or it analyzes all objects ?Copied and pasted from the documentation, which you can find via some simple Google searches if you don't know about http://docs.oracle.com
GATHER AUTO: Gathers all necessary statistics automatically. Oracle implicitly determines which objects need new statistics, and determines how to gather those statistics. When GATHER AUTO is specified, the only additional valid parameters are stattab,statid, objlist and statown; all other parameter settings are ignored. Returns a list of processed objects.
GATHER STALE: Gathers statistics on stale objects as determined by looking at the *_tab_modifications views. Also, return a list of objects found to be stale.
GATHER EMPTY: Gathers statistics on objects which currently have no statistics. Return a list of objects found to have no statistics.
14.2.1 GATHER_STATS_JOB
Optimizer statistics are automatically gathered with the job GATHER_STATS_JOB. This job gathers statistics on all objects in the database which have:
Missing statistics
Stale statistics -
